I do own AutoCAD 2009, BUT, is there any free software so that I can play
with different tile layouts for the bathroom. Only doing 20" high around the top of a standard tub, plus the top, sides, end of the low wall I built at the foot of the tub. Wife would like to play with different patterns and trim pieces. When we decide on a layout it would be simple to count the pieces and purchase the product. Any ideas on software?
